A prominent property management company is seeking a Sales Manager to lead their Land & New Homes Department in City of London. The role involves developing sales strategies, managing a team, and building strong relationships with developers.
Candidates should possess proven sales experience in estate agency or new homes, alongside a full UK Driving Licence. Competitive earnings potential with a basic salary of £25,000 and OTE exceeding £50,000, along with additional incentives and company benefits.

How to prepare for a job interview at Spicerhaart Group Ltd.
✨Know Your Market
Before the interview, do your homework on the property market in the City of London. Understand current trends, key players, and what makes a successful sales strategy in new homes. This knowledge will show your potential employer that you're not just interested in the role but are also passionate about the industry.
✨Showcase Your Sales Success
Prepare to discuss specific examples of your past sales achievements, especially in estate agency or new homes. Use metrics to quantify your success, like percentage increases in sales or successful deals closed. This will help demonstrate your capability as a Sales Manager and how you can lead their Land & New Homes Department.
✨Build Rapport with Developers
Since building strong relationships with developers is key for this role, think of ways to highlight your relationship-building skills. Share anecdotes about how you've successfully collaborated with developers in the past, and be ready to discuss how you would approach this aspect in your new role.
✨Prepare Questions
Interviews are a two-way street, so come prepared with insightful questions about the company’s vision for the Land & New Homes Department. Ask about their current challenges and how they see the role evolving. This shows your genuine interest and helps you assess if the company is the right fit for you.
